Business-friendly environment
There's a reason Oregon has the eighth fastest growing economy in the U.S. Oregon has reduced regulatory barriers, provides project-ready land and has a tax structure and skilled workforce that are ready to meet industry needs.
  • Oregon's Business Energy Tax Credit has provided more than $225 million in tax credits for energy efficiency technologies and renewable energy.
  • Oregon worker's compensation rates have been declining for 25 years, and are half that of California.

An international center of innovation
Oregon is among the top states in patents per capita and a leading source of innovation in nanotechnology. We are an early adopter of "green" technologies and innovative solutions that promote sustainable development, particularly in the area of green building.



Abundant and low-cost energy
Oregon has reliable providers with tailored energy management programs, cash incentives and renewable power options. We are making significant investments in renewable energy resources such as ocean wave, wind and solar energy. Oregon's Photovoltaic (PV) manufacturing industry has committed to generating over 600MW of production capacity by 2009 which will make Oregon the largest PV producing state in North America. In 2007, the state set a goal of having 25 percent of all energy in the state come from renewable resources by 2025. Oregon's renewable energy portfolio is one of the most aggressive in the nation and demonstrates Oregon's commitment to sustainability and renewable energy.
